  • CMS Provider-Revalidation List Updated Through September 2018


    Under the Affordable Care Act, all physicians must periodically revalidate their Medicare enrollment to avoid a disruption in reimbursement. The Centers for Medicare and Medicaid Services has now posted providers who are due to revalidate through Sept. 31, 2018.

    Use the CMS website to see if you are due to revalidate in the next six months. Whatever the month when your current validation expires, the deadline always falls on the last day of the month.

    In addition to the CMS website, Medicare Administrative Contractors will mail or email notification to physicians up to three months before the deadline.

    For due-to-revalidate providers in Alabama, Georgia and Tennessee, your notification may come from a different contractor than last time. As of Feb. 23, Palmetto GBA took administration of these states (Jurisdiction J) over from Cahaba GBA.

    If you fail to revalidate in the required timeframe, your contractor may withhold payments; physicians receive no payments while deactivated.

    CMS will next update its revalidation list May 1.
